#b0b2ec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b0b2ec is composed of 69% red, 69.8% green and 92.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.4%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 238 degrees, a saturation of 61.2% and a lightness of 80.8%. #b0b2ec color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6165d9. Closest websafe color is: #9999ff.

#b0b2ec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b0b2ec has RGB values of R:176, G:178, B:236 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 11580140.
